Inline Doke 1 is a very bold, normal width, low cont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A heavy, rounded sans with smooth geometric construction and predominantly uniform stroke weight. Each letter is built from solid forms interrupted by a thin inner line that tracks the contours, creating a layered, inset look rather than an open outline. Curves are broad and clean, terminals are softly squared, and counters are generally tight, giving the face a compact, sign-like presence. The overall rhythm is steady and upright, with simple, high-impact shapes and minimal detail beyond the inset line.
Well suited for bold headlines, event posters, and branding applications where strong silhouettes matter. The inline detail makes it especially effective for logos, packaging, and signage that benefits from a built-in decorative accent without additional effects.
The inset striping and chunky geometry give the font a confident, throwback flavor with a playful, poster-ready energy. It reads as cheerful and attention-seeking, with a hint of marquee or athletic branding style that feels lively rather than formal.
Likely designed as a high-impact display face that combines a sturdy geometric base with an internal line to add texture and dimensionality. The goal appears to be immediate visibility and a distinctive retro-styled personality for prominent typographic moments.
The inline detail sits consistently within the strokes and stays legible at larger sizes, while the dense interiors and tight counters suggest it performs best when given enough scale and breathing room. Numerals and uppercase maintain the same rounded, sturdy construction, supporting a cohesive display voice across headlines and short statements.
